Solution for -3x-6=6x+12 equation:


Simplifying
-3x + -6 = 6x + 12

Reorder the terms:
-6 + -3x = 6x + 12

Reorder the terms:
-6 + -3x = 12 + 6x

Solving
-6 + -3x = 12 + 6x

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-6x' to each side of the equation.
-6 + -3x + -6x = 12 + 6x + -6x

Combine like terms: -3x + -6x = -9x
-6 + -9x = 12 + 6x + -6x

Combine like terms: 6x + -6x = 0
-6 + -9x = 12 + 0
-6 + -9x = 12

Add '6' to each side of the equation.
-6 + 6 + -9x = 12 + 6

Combine like terms: -6 + 6 = 0
0 + -9x = 12 + 6
-9x = 12 + 6

Combine like terms: 12 + 6 = 18
-9x = 18

Divide each side by '-9'.
x = -2

Simplifying
x = -2
